# MongoDB的Criteria使用
MongoDB是一种流行的NoSQL数据库,它具有高性能、可扩展性和灵活性的特点。在MongoDB中,我们经常需要查询数据库中的数据,而Criteria是MongoDB中一个非常强大和灵活的查询工具。使用Criteria可以轻松构建复杂的查询条件,并对数据库中的数据进行过滤、排序和聚合等操作。
## Criteria概述
在MongoDB中,Crit
目录一、MongoDB CRUD操作MongoDB 插入文档MongoDB 查询文档MongoDB 修改文档MongoDB 删除文档练习题二、Mongoose三、VSCode连接MongoDB模块化 一、MongoDB CRUD操作MongoDB 插入文档/*
向数据库插入文档
db.<collection>.insert()
db.<coll
转载
2023-09-03 10:01:33
121阅读
MongoDB Replica Set是MongoDB官方推荐的主从复制和高可用方案,用于替代原有的Master-Slave主从复制方案。Replicat Set具有自动切换功能,当Primary挂掉之后,可以自动由Replica Set中的某一个Secondary来切换到Primary,以实现高可用的目的,不像MySQL那样需要使用第三方软件。目前很多游戏公司都开始使用MongoDB作为数据库,
转载
2023-09-17 11:45:42
48阅读
# 实现“Criteria Mongodb”的步骤
## 1. 简介
在开始介绍实现“Criteria Mongodb”的步骤之前,我们首先需要了解什么是“Criteria Mongodb”。它是一种用于MongoDB查询的高级查询语法,可以通过一组条件和操作符来过滤数据,类似于SQL中的WHERE子句。使用“Criteria Mongodb”可以更灵活和精确地查询MongoDB中的数据。
#
# 如何实现“mongodb Criteria or”
## 1. 整体流程
```mermaid
journey
title 实现“mongodb Criteria or”流程
section 开发者指导小白实现“mongodb Criteria or”
开发者->小白: 介绍实现“mongodb Criteria or”的流程
开发者->小白
1. MongoDB数据库定位
* OLTP数据库
* 原则上Oracle和MySQL能做得事情,MongoDB都能做(包括ACID事务)
* 优点:横向扩展能力,数据量或并发量增加时候可以自动扩展
* 优点:灵活模型,适合迭代开发,数据模型多变场景
* 优点:JSON数据结构,适合微服务/REST API
2. 基于功能选择MongoDB
|
# 使用Criteria查询mongodb and or条件
## 整体流程
首先我们需要创建一个Criteria对象,然后在该对象上使用and和or方法来组合查询条件,最后将Criteria对象传入MongoTemplate的find方法中进行查询。
以下是实现这个过程的步骤表格:
| 步骤 | 操作 |
| ------ | ------ |
| 1 | 创建Criteria对象 |
# 教你如何实现mongodb查询Criteria
## 1. 流程图
```mermaid
gantt
title MongoDB查询Criteria实现流程
section 整体流程
设定Criteria: 2023-01-01, 1d
创建Query对象: 2023-01-02, 1d
设置查询条件: 2023-01-03, 1d
执行查询
# MongoDB Criteria查询实现
## 导言
在使用MongoDB进行数据查询时,Criteria查询是一种常用的查询方式。本文将教会你如何使用Criteria查询来对MongoDB中的数据进行操作。
## Criteria查询流程
下面的表格展示了使用MongoDB Criteria查询的整个流程: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建Crit
# MongoDB Criteria Let:深入理解聚合运算符中的作用
MongoDB 是一个流行的 NoSQL 数据库,因其灵活的模式设计和高可扩展性而受到广泛的欢迎。在许多情况下,我们需要对数据库中的数据进行复杂的查询和转换。MongoDB 的聚合框架提供了一系列强大的工具,可以帮助我们完成这些任务。在这个框架中,“Criteria let”是一个非常有用的功能,它允许我们在聚合操作中定义
# 实现MongoDB criteria like的方法
## 简介
在MongoDB中,实现类似SQL中的like查询是一个常见的需求。本文将教你如何使用MongoDB的criteria来实现这一功能,方便你对数据库中的数据进行模糊查询。
## 整体流程
下面是实现MongoDB criteria like的整体流程,我们将通过以下步骤来完成:
| 步骤 | 描述 |
| ---- | -
# MongoDB查询条件之日期
MongoDB是一个非关系型数据库,它采用文档存储方式,具有高性能、可扩展性和灵活性。在MongoDB中,日期是一种常见的数据类型,它可以用来存储和查询时间相关的数据。本文将介绍如何使用MongoDB的查询条件来处理日期数据,并提供相应的代码示例。
## MongoDB日期数据类型
在MongoDB中,日期是一种特殊的数据类型,可以使用`ISODate`函数
# MongoDB Criteria 查询详解
在MongoDB中,我们经常需要根据特定的条件来查询数据。MongoDB提供了一种强大的查询语法,即Criteria查询,可以帮助我们轻松地实现各种复杂的查询操作。本文将介绍MongoDB中的Criteria查询,并通过代码示例演示其用法。
## 什么是Criteria查询
Criteria查询是MongoDB中用于指定查询条件的一种查询方式。
如何实现"MongoDB TextCriteria criteria"
## 流程图
```mermaid
flowchart TD;
A[开始] --> B[创建TextCriteria对象]
B --> C[设置查询条件]
C --> D[创建Query对象]
D --> E[执行查询]
E --> F[获取查询结果]
F --> G[结束]
# MongoDB Criteria OR条件实现教程
## 简介
在使用MongoDB进行查询时,我们经常需要使用OR条件来实现复杂的查询逻辑。本教程将教会你如何使用MongoDB的Criteria API来实现OR条件查询。
## 流程概述
下面的表格展示了实现MongoDB Criteria OR条件所需要的步骤:
| 步骤 | 描述 |
| --- | --- |
| 步骤 1
# MongoDB Criteria Alike: A Comprehensive Guide
MongoDB is a popular NoSQL database that is known for its flexibility and scalability. One of the key features of MongoDB is its powerful querying capa
一:关于moogoDB的语句
1更新语句
Query query = Query.query(Criteria.where("uid").is(taskId));
query.addCriteria(new Criteria("mobilePhone").is(par.getMobilePhone()));
Update update = new Update();
u
最近在项目中使用 Spring 和 Hibernate 进行开发,有感于 Criteria 比较好用,在查询方法<br /><br />设计上可以灵活的根据
原创
2022-08-20 00:53:09
480阅读
前言:使用的是mongodb5.0要查询,就需要用到Query and Criteria这两个类。Query就是说明我要进行一个查询,Certeria就是表示查询的条件,一个条件就是一个Certeria。查询的代码中,用的数据如下:1. 通过创建Query实例,然后通过标准的mongodb的json来查询当前表中数据如下:BasicQuery query = new Basic
1、Python MongoDBMongoDB 是目前最流行的 NoSQL 数据库之一,使用的数据类型 BSON(类似 JSON)。MongoDB 数据库安装与介绍可以查看我们的 MongoDB 教程。(一)PyMongoPython 要连接 MongoDB 需要 MongoDB 驱动,这里我们使用 PyMongo 驱动来连接。(二)pip 安装pip 是一个通用的 Python 包管理